Frequently Asked Questions
Which is better overall: Philips Hue Bridge Pro or SwitchBot Hub 3?
The Philips Hue Bridge Pro, on a much stronger owner rating, a 2 year warranty against one, and wired Ethernet as well as Wi-Fi, acting as a Zigbee coordinator and Matter bridge. The SwitchBot Hub 3 wins on versatility, adding IR control and built-in sensors.
What is the biggest difference between the Philips Hue Bridge Pro and the SwitchBot Hub 3?
Their protocols. The Philips Hue Bridge Pro is a Zigbee coordinator with a Matter bridge, built to run Zigbee lighting. The SwitchBot Hub 3 bridges Bluetooth and Matter and adds infrared, so it controls IR appliances but cannot coordinate a Zigbee network.
Which one has built-in sensors?
The SwitchBot Hub 3, which measures temperature, humidity and light and detects motion, so it can trigger automations by itself. The Philips Hue Bridge Pro has no onboard sensors and relies on separate devices.
Which one can be wired to the network?
The Philips Hue Bridge Pro, which offers Ethernet as well as 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i. The SwitchBot Hub 3 connects over Wi-Fi only, so it depends on wireless coverage where you place it.
Which one controls an air conditioner or a TV?
The SwitchBot Hub 3, thanks to its infrared transmitter, which replaces the remote for air conditioners, TVs and similar appliances. The Philips Hue Bridge Pro has no IR capability.
Who should buy the SwitchBot Hub 3?
Buyers who want one device to bridge Matter and Bluetooth, control IR appliances, sense temperature, humidity, light and motion, and offer a physical dial and screen for scenes.
Who should buy the Philips Hue Bridge Pro?
Buyers building a serious Zigbee lighting setup who want a coordinator with a wired Ethernet connection, a Matter bridge, a 2 year warranty and the stronger reliability record of the two.
